What is Pediatric Alopecia?

Pediatric alopecia refers to hair loss in children, which can range from mild thinning to complete baldness. This condition can affect children of all ages and has various causes, each requiring a unique approach to treatment.

Common Causes of Hair Loss in Children

Understanding the underlying cause of hair loss is crucial in developing an effective treatment plan. Common causes include:

  • Tinea Capitis: A fungal infection of the scalp, often characterized by round, scaly patches of hair loss.
  • Alopecia Areata: An autoimmune disorder that causes patchy hair loss.
  • Trichotillomania: A condition where a child pulls out their hair, often as a response to stress or anxiety.
  • Telogen Effluvium: A temporary hair loss condition often triggered by stress, illness, or medication.
  • Nutritional Deficiencies: Lack of essential nutrients can lead to hair thinning or loss.

Treating Childhood Hair Loss

Treatment for pediatric alopecia varies depending on the cause and may include:

  • Medicated Shampoos and Topicals: For conditions like tinea capitis.
  • Corticosteroids: Used in cases of alopecia areata to reduce inflammation.
  • Behavioral Therapy: For trichotillomania, addressing the psychological aspect is crucial.
  • Nutritional Supplements: To address hair loss due to dietary deficiencies.
  • Gentle Hair Care Practices: Advising on proper hair care to minimize further damage.
